ACPD still seeking leads regarding public works shop burglary last summer

Authorities are still seeking leads on a case that involved the burglary of the Ark City Public Works shop last summer.

According to the ACPD, the City of Arkansas City’s Public Works Shop at 1407 W. Madison Ave was the victim of burglary, theft and criminal damage to property on July 25, 2022.

Officers learned that on July 24, at approximately 3:43 a.m., an unknown subject was seen inside the fenced area of the public works shop. Security footage was available which helped officers identify how the suspect entered and exited the facility.

The suspect entered the building and took items from inside, including a Stihl leaf blower, Stihl pole saws, Stihl weed eaters and numerous other items.

In total, it was reported that the suspect stole $15,800 worth of property.

This is still an open investigation, the public is encouraged to contact Crime stoppers at 620-442-7777, Lt. Detective Jason Legleiter at 620-441-4435 or submit a tip online at the Arkansas City Police Department website.
